SSL证书域名验证方法有哪些?如何验证域名所有权

SSL证书域名验证主要包含DNS验证、文件验证和邮箱验证三种核心方式,选择哪种取决于你的服务器权限、域名管理习惯以及对自动化运维的需求。

在2026年的互联网环境中,HTTPS已成为网站安全的标配,而SSL证书的部署并非一劳永逸,关键在于如何通过验证来证明你对域名的控制权,很多站长在初次申请证书时,往往卡在验证环节,不仅因为流程繁琐,更因为不清楚不同验证方式的优劣,业内专家指出,理解验证背后的逻辑,比单纯记住操作步骤更重要,这不仅能帮你避开安全陷阱,还能大幅降低后续维护成本。

DNS验证方式教你怎么申请域名SSL证书
加载中
DNS验证方式教你怎么申请域名SSL证书

主流SSL证书域名验证方法深度解析

证书颁发机构(CA)主要认可三种验证方式,它们各自适用于不同的技术场景,理解其底层原理,能让你在遇到技术瓶颈时迅速找到替代方案。

DNS验证:自动化运维的首选

DNS验证是目前最受开发者青睐的方式,尤其是对于使用云服务商或CDN加速的网站,它的核心逻辑是在域名的DNS解析记录中添加一条特定的TXT记录,CA机构通过查询该记录来确认你拥有域名的管理权。

  • 操作路径:登录域名注册商后台,找到DNS管理界面,添加一条主机记录为 _dnsauth.你的域名 的TXT记录,值由证书提供商提供。
  • 优势分析:无需登录服务器,支持通配符证书(如 .example.com),一次验证可覆盖所有子域名。
  • 适用场景:Kubernetes集群、Serverless架构、无法直接访问Web根目录的容器化环境。

文件验证:传统主机的经典方案

文件验证要求你将一个特定的文件上传到Web服务器的指定目录下,CA机构通过HTTP请求访问该文件,检查内容是否匹配,这是最直观、最传统的验证方式。

  • 操作路径:下载CA提供的验证文件,上传至网站根目录下的 .well-known/pki-validation/

    SSL证书域名验证方法有哪些?如何验证域名所有权

    路径,确保该文件可通过公网HTTP访问。

  • 优势分析:技术门槛低,任何能访问服务器的管理员都能操作,适合传统LAMP/ LNMP架构。
  • 局限性:不支持通配符证书,每个子域名需单独验证,且如果网站配置了强制HTTPS或重定向,可能导致验证失败。

邮箱验证:简单但逐渐边缘化

邮箱验证是早期常用的方式,CA机构向域名管理员邮箱(如 admin@, postmaster@, webmaster@ 等)发送验证链接,点击即可完成验证。

  • 操作路径:申请证书时填写管理员邮箱,查收邮件并点击确认链接。
  • 现状评估:由于安全性较低且易被钓鱼邮件干扰,主流CA机构已逐渐减少对此方式的支持,仅适用于个人博客或小型静态页面。

如何根据业务场景选择最佳验证策略

选择验证方式不是随机的,而是基于你的基础设施架构和安全需求,不同的技术栈对验证方式有着截然不同的要求。

云原生与容器化环境

对于使用AWS、阿里云或腾讯云等云服务的用户,DNS验证几乎是唯一推荐的选择,云环境通常涉及复杂的负载均衡和自动伸缩组,Web根目录可能随时变动,文件验证极易失效,通过DNS验证,你可以利用Cloudflare或云厂商提供的API自动化更新解析记录,实现证书的自动续期。

传统企业内网与混合架构

如果企业拥有独立的物理服务器,且网络环境相对封闭,文件验证可能更便于审计,IT部门可以明确记录文件上传的时间点和路径,便于安全合规检查,对于无法暴露公网DNS记录的内网域名,文件验证配合内部DNS解析也能实现闭环。

多子域名管理的复杂场景

当企业拥有数十个子域名时,逐个进行文件验证将是噩梦,通配符证书配合DNS验证成为必然选择,虽然通配符证书的价格通常高于单域名证书,但考虑到管理成本的降低,总体拥有成本(TCO)反而更优。

SSL证书域名验证方法有哪些?如何验证域名所有权

SSL证书域名验证常见问题与避坑指南

在实际操作中,验证失败是常态,了解常见错误原因,能节省大量排查时间。

验证失败的高频原因

  • DNS传播延迟:添加DNS记录后,全球DNS服务器同步需要时间,通常需等待10-60分钟,切勿立即点击验证。
  • CDN缓存干扰:如果网站使用了CDN,文件验证可能被CDN缓存层拦截,需确保 .well-known 路径绕过CDN缓存,或直接使用DNS验证。
  • 权限配置错误:上传验证文件后,需确保Web服务器(Nginx/Apache)对该文件具有读取权限,且URL路径正确无误。

自动化续期的技术实现

SSL证书有效期通常为1年,手动续期容易遗忘,利用Let’s Encrypt等免费CA提供的ACME协议,结合Certbot工具,可以实现全自动验证和部署。

  • 步骤演示
    1. 安装Certbot客户端。
    2. 执行命令 certbot --nginx -d example.com
    3. 选择DNS验证插件,配置API密钥。
    4. 设置Cron定时任务,定期执行续期脚本。

SSL证书域名验证方法有哪些 如何选择最合适的方案

面对市场上琳琅满目的证书产品,许多用户会问:SSL证书域名验证方法有哪些 如何选择最合适的方案?答案并非唯一,而是取决于你的技术能力预算。

对于预算充足且追求极致安全的大型企业,购买企业级EV证书并采用DNS验证,配合自动化运维平台,是最佳实践,这类证书不仅提供域名验证,还验证企业法律实体,增强用户信任。

对于初创团队和个人开发者,Let’s Encrypt提供的免费DV证书配合DNS验证,是性价比最高的选择,它提供了与付费证书相同的安全等级,且通过自动化脚本可完全免除人工干预。

SSL证书域名验证方法有哪些 常见误区澄清

SSL证书域名验证方法有哪些?如何验证域名所有权

许多用户存在认知偏差,导致验证过程受阻,澄清这些误区,有助于提升操作效率。

验证通过后证书立即生效

验证通过仅代表域名控制权确认,证书签发和下载需要额外时间,在验证通过后,务必检查证书状态是否为“已签发”,并下载最新证书部署到服务器。

所有验证方式安全性相同

DNS验证和文件验证的安全性高于邮箱验证,邮箱账户易被攻破,攻击者可能通过重置邮箱密码获取验证链接,对于高价值业务,应避免使用邮箱验证。

验证一次永久有效

SSL证书有效期有限,验证状态也需随证书续期而重新确认,即使使用自动化续期,也需定期监控DNS记录或服务器文件状态,确保验证机制持续可用。

Q&A:关于SSL证书域名验证方法有哪些 的实战疑问

SSL证书域名验证方法有哪些 在无法访问DNS控制台时怎么办?

如果无法直接访问DNS控制台,可尝试使用文件验证作为替代方案,确保Web服务器可公网访问,并将验证文件上传至指定路径,若Web服务器也受限,可联系域名注册商客服,申请临时DNS管理权限或通过身份验证后由客服协助添加记录。

SSL证书域名验证方法有哪些 对于多域名泛解析的支持情况如何?

DNS验证天然支持泛解析域名,添加一条TXT记录即可覆盖所有子域名,文件验证不支持泛解析,每个子域名需单独上传验证文件,邮箱验证同样不支持泛解析,需为每个域名配置独立的管理员邮箱。

SSL证书域名验证方法有哪些 验证过程中出现超时错误如何处理?

超时错误通常由DNS传播延迟或网络防火墙拦截引起,首先检查DNS记录是否已全局生效,可使用在线DNS查询工具验证,检查服务器防火墙是否允许CA机构的IP段访问80端口(文件验证)或53端口(DNS验证),若问题持续,联系证书提供商技术支持,提供域名和验证ID以便排查。

首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/402898.html

(0)
如何查询阿里云服务器IP地址?云服务器IP查询命令
上一篇 2026年6月20日 05:34
2026年cn域名注册还有限制吗,2026年cn域名注册最新政策
下一篇 2026年6月20日 05:40

相关推荐

  • Xshell怎么安装?图文解说新手小白必看

    Xshell是一款功能强大的终端仿真程序,通过下载安装包、激活授权并配置连接参数,即可实现对Linux、Unix等远程服务器的安全高效管理,对于刚接触服务器运维的新手来说,面对满屏的代码和复杂的命令行,第一反应往往是迷茫,Xshell之所以成为许多开发者和运维人员的“心头好”,并非因为它界面有多花哨,而是因为它……

    2026年6月18日
    700
  • htc手机存储密码忘了怎么解?手机存储密码忘记了怎么办

    HTC手机解密存储密码的核心在于通过官方恢复模式清除数据或连接HTC Sync Manager进行备份恢复,若忘记锁屏密码且无备份,唯一有效途径是执行双清操作以重置设备至出厂状态,在数字化生活日益紧密的今天,手机不仅是通讯工具,更是个人数据的保险箱,HTC作为曾经安卓阵营的先锋品牌,其用户群体中不乏对数据安全有……

    2026年6月12日
    3100
  • HTML代码文字怎么加颜色?html代码文字加粗变红代码

    这是一个段落| 移除多余空格,减小体积 | |` | 添加懒加载属性,提升首屏速度 |HTML代码文字在移动端适配中的角色随着移动流量占比持续攀升,移动端适配已成为SEO的必选项,HTML代码中的视口设置和响应式布局指令,直接决定了页面在手机端的展示效果,许多网站在PC端表现良好,但在移动端却出现文字过小、按钮……

    服务器宽带 2026年6月7日
    3400
  • TeamViewer为什么连不上?远程连接失败怎么解决

    TeamViewer连接不上的核心原因通常集中在网络防火墙拦截、许可证类型冲突或软件版本不兼容,解决的关键在于检查网络连接、切换连接模式或重置软件配置,远程桌面软件在跨网络传输数据时,就像在两个封闭的房间之间搭建桥梁,如果桥梁的入口被堵住,或者两边使用的钥匙不对,连接自然无法建立,面对这种情况,盲目重装软件往往……

    2026年6月18日
    400
  • 广州30g高防ddos服务器怎么样?广州30G高防服务器防御效果好吗

    广州30g高防ddos服务器是华南地区中小企业应对网络攻击、保障业务连续性的高性价比首选方案,其核心价值在于依托广州国家级互联网骨干直连点的网络优势,结合30G基础防御能力,能够有效清洗常见的流量型DDoS攻击,确保源站安全,对于游戏、金融、电商等对延迟敏感且面临中等强度攻击威胁的业务而言,该方案在防御成本与安……

    2026年4月1日
    7200
  • HTML背景字体图标怎么设置?css如何引入字体图标

    在HTML中使用字体图标是提升网页加载速度与视觉统一性的最佳方案,核心在于通过CDN引入字体文件并利用CSS类名调用,相比传统图片方案,它能实现矢量缩放无损且大幅减少HTTP请求,随着Web开发技术的迭代,前端开发者对页面性能与视觉体验的要求日益严苛,传统的PNG或JPG图片图标虽然直观,但在高分屏下容易模糊……

    2026年6月6日
    2700
  • 广州DDOS防御租用价格多少?高防服务器防攻击怎么选

    在广州地区,企业网络安全防御能力的构建已从“可选配置”转变为“核心基建”,针对业务连续性要求极高的互联网企业,租用专业的DDoS防御服务是性价比最高、见效最快、运维成本最低的解决方案, 相比于自建清洗中心动辄百万级的投入与技术门槛,租用模式能让企业直接获得电信级防护能力,确保在T级攻击下业务依然平稳运行,这对于……

    2026年3月31日
    7400
  • IDC机房三维可视化方案怎么做?机房监控大屏搭建

    IDC机房三维可视化方案通过数字孪生技术实现机房全要素实时映射,能显著提升运维效率、降低能耗并预防故障,是当前数据中心智能化管理的核心基础设施,为什么传统监控已无法满足现代IDC需求过去,运维人员面对的是散落的Excel表格、孤立的监控大屏和复杂的拓扑图,这种“盲人摸象”式的管理方式,让故障定位如同大海捞针,当……

    2026年6月16日
    1400
  • HTML图片怎么设置?html图片设置属性有哪些

    HTML图片设置的核心在于平衡加载速度与视觉体验,通过合理使用alt属性、响应式srcset标签及WebP格式,可显著提升页面性能与SEO排名,在网页开发的日常工作中,图片往往是占用带宽的大户,也是影响用户留存率的关键变量,很多开发者容易陷入一个误区,认为只要图片清晰美观即可,却忽略了代码层面的优化,搜索引擎爬……

    服务器宽带 2026年6月7日
    3400
  • 广州ECS云服务器SSH登录方法,如何登录广州ECS云服务器?

    成功登录广州ECS云服务器的核心在于构建一条安全、高效的加密通道,这不仅是运维工作的第一步,更是保障业务连续性的基石,实现SSH登录的关键要素在于:准确的连接信息、正确的认证方式、以及合规的网络访问策略, 任何一环的缺失都会导致连接失败,而优化每一环的配置,则是从“能用”迈向“好用”的关键,对于企业级用户而言……

    2026年4月1日
    7500

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注